At a tournament, 2 different games went on for a total of 93 mins. If 1 game took 13 mins longer than the other, how long did it take to complete each game.

To find out how long each game took, we can use algebra. Let's assume the shorter game took x minutes.

According to the problem, the other game took 13 minutes longer than the shorter game. So, the longer game took x + 13 minutes.

We know that the total time for both games combined is 93 minutes. So, we can write an equation based on this information:

x + (x + 13) = 93

Simplifying the equation, we get:

2x + 13 = 93

Subtracting 13 from both sides, we get:

2x = 80

Finally, dividing both sides by 2, we find:

x = 40

Therefore, the shorter game took 40 minutes, and the longer game took 40 + 13 = 53 minutes.
